Auto/Manual
ON: The corresponding Temperature Controller is communicating normally
and is being operated manually.
OFF: The corresponding Temperature Controller is communicating normally
and is being operated automatically, or the communications unit number
belongs to a Temperature Controller that is not communicating normally.
Combining TC2 and
TC4 Units
Operation will be as follows if simple I/O allocation is used and both TC2 and
TC4 Units are connected to a DeviceNet Communications Unit or if the Con-
figurator is used to allocate I/O for both TC2 and TC4 Units.
Simple I/O Allocation
• If a TC4 Unit is used and simple I/O allocation is performed for TC2 Units
(i.e., with DIP switch pin 2 turned OFF), channel 1 and channel 2 data will
be used for channel 1 and channel 2 of the TC4 Unit.
• If a TC2 Unit is used and simple I/O allocation is performed for TC4 Units
(i.e., with DIP switch pin 2 turned ON), channel 1 and channel 2 data will
be used for channel 1 and channel 2 of the TC2 Unit.
